Description
9,9',9''-(5-(4,6-Diphenyl-1,3,5-Triazin-2-Yl)Benzene-1,2,3-Triyl) Tris(9H-Carbazole) is a high-performance, multi-functional organic compound designed for advanced material science applications. Its complex molecular architecture, featuring carbazole and triazine moieties, provides exceptional thermal stability and excellent charge-transport properties. This makes it a critical material for researchers and manufacturers in the organic electronics and optoelectronics sectors seeking to develop next-generation devices.
Application
- Organic Light-Emitting Diode (OLED) Materials: Serves as a high-efficiency host or emitter material in the emissive layer of OLED displays and lighting due to its excellent electron-transport and luminescent characteristics.
- Organic Photovoltaic (OPV) Cells: Used as an electron acceptor or donor material in the active layer to enhance power conversion efficiency and device stability.
- Perovskite Solar Cells: Functions as a hole-transporting material (HTM) or an interfacial layer to improve charge extraction and reduce recombination losses.
- Organic Field-Effect Transistors (OFETs): Employed as a semiconducting layer to achieve high charge carrier mobility and on/off ratios.
- Luminescent Sensors and Probes: Utilized in the development of chemical sensors and bio-imaging agents that rely on fluorescence or phosphorescence.
- Advanced Material Research: A key building block for synthesizing novel polymers, dendrimers, and small molecules for cutting-edge photonic and electronic applications.
Basic Information
| Item | Details |
|---|---|
| Product Name | 9,9',9''-(5-(4,6-Diphenyl-1,3,5-Triazin-2-Yl)Benzene-1,2,3-Triyl) Tris(9H-Carbazole) |
| CAS No. | 1808158-40-8 |
| Molecular Formula | C69H42N6 |
| Molecular Weight | 955.11 g/mol |
| Synonyms | 9,9',9''-[5-(4,6-Diphenyl-1,3,5-triazin-2-yl)-1,2,3-benzenetriyl]tris-9H-carbazole; Tris(9H-carbazol-9-yl)-5-(4,6-diphenyl-1,3,5-triazin-2-yl)benzene-1,2,3-triyl; TCTB; Triazine-Carbazole Derivative; OLED Host Material; Electron Transport Material; Hole Blocking Material |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ry place at room temperature (15-25°C). This compound is hygroscopic (moisture-sensitive) and easily oxidized; for long-term storage, it is recommended to keep the material under an inert atmosphere such as argon or nitrogen in a sealed container with desiccant.
